Tomorrowland 2025 sells out in minutes
Months before the gates open for another year in Belgium, thousands of fans prepared to grab tickets for Tomorrowland today. The demand was certainly there as the festival announced a sell-out less than an hour later.
With the line-up for Tomorrowland 2025 announced just over a week ago, the excitement for the annual summer event grew even higher with the massive collection of stars and unique b2b sets. Today, February 1st, fans were finally able to log in and try to grab tickets to the premier electronic music festival around the globe. Unfortunately for many, the event sold out mere minutes after the on-sale with over 400,000 tickets moving at a rapid pace. This has become standard for the annual festival, and of course, saw much frustration amongst those unable to grab passes.

With Tomorrowland officially sold out, those without tickets will have to rely on the massive live stream that always accompanies the event in order to catch the action. With over 600 artists slated to perform over the two weekends, it continues to be a must-see event for electronic music fans and provides some of the most spectacular stage designs and artist combinations. Those who missed out on passes to Belgium can always look to attend some of the other Tomorrowland events throughout the year such as Tomorrowland Winter and Brasil.
